I built one of these kits many years ago and it built up into a really lovely model,looked very realistic with flashing beacons.Powered with a HP 61 Gold cup with a tuned pipe going into the right hand engine intake and exiting via the front nozzle so it was well hidden. Only had one flight but it flew vey well and looked good in the air.The main weakness was the main undercarriage wheel mounting which was a very poor design and broke away as soon as it touched down.The landing was not hard but it was on grass. I saw the prototype flown by LMC at the Nationals,flew great, but as soon as it landed on the tarmac the u/c broke away.Should you go ahead with the build Brian pay attention to the mounting it really needs to be much stonger but you will end up with a really great aircraft.
